Output 358a61e7804e7dc13654bb88f1711c6d81abc9578e9036da9d068c92d9859e58:1

value
10097480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ea03184f4757f1eb1b022b5da5ef1de0f7e0833 OP_EQUAL
address
3HcMQMg1G9rfbXsB2RyJ6XMgbcUEupaY2T
transaction
358a61e7804e7dc13654bb88f1711c6d81abc9578e9036da9d068c92d9859e58
spent
true